- The distance between Sofia, Bulgaria and Iowa Falls, Ia, Usa is approximately 8,628 km or 5,361 mi.
- To reach Sofia in this distance one would set out from Iowa Falls, Ia bearing 42.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Sofia bearing 137.6° or SE .
- Sofia has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Iowa Falls,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 1.5 °C (2.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.6 °C (17.3°F) less in Sofia.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 265.8 mm (10.5 in) less which is equivalent to 265.8 l/m² (6.52 US gal/ft²) or 2,658,000 l/ha (284,158 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.1° lower in Sofia than in Iowa Falls, Ia.
